Healthier Baked Peppermint Mocha Donuts
ingredients:
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/4 cup flaxseed meal
- ¼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- ½ teaspoon baking soda
- ¼ teaspoon salt
- ½ cup almond milk
- 3 tablespoons International Delight® Peppermint Mocha Coffee Creamer
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 tablespoons light brown sugar
- 1 large egg
- 4 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ted and cooled slightly
FOR THE GLAZE:
- 1 cup confectioners’ sugar
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 2-3 tablespoons International Delight® Peppermint Mocha Coffee Creamer
- crushed peppermint candy sprinkles
Instructions:
- In a large mixing bowl add your dry ingredients: flour, meal, cocoa powder and salt.
- Then create a whole in the middle of the mix and add your wet ingredients: milk, creamer, extract, sugar, egg and salt.
- Mix well.
- Spray your normal muffin tin or if you have a donut pan use that. I do not have a donut pan so I just placed the donut mix into a muffin tin.
- Bake at 350 for 10-12 minutes.
- Allow to cool for a minute and then with your finger gently poke a hole through the middle of each donut. Then slightly flatten out while it’s warm.
- Make the glaze and sprinkle over each donut.
- The crushed peppermint candy sprinkles are optional.
